Core Principles and Philosophical Underpinnings

Several core principles guide advanced landscape design:

  • Sustainability: Minimizing environmental impact through responsible resource management, water conservation, and the use of native or adapted plant species.
  • Functionality: Creating outdoor spaces that are not only beautiful but also serve practical purposes, such as providing areas for recreation, relaxation, or food production.
  • Aesthetics: Achieving visual harmony and balance through the careful selection and arrangement of plants, materials, and design elements.
  • Ecological Integrity: Promoting biodiversity, supporting local ecosystems, and creating habitats for wildlife.
  • Long-Term Vision: Planning for the future, considering the growth and evolution of the landscape over time, and ensuring its continued health and vitality.

The Importance of Context and Site Analysis

A crucial aspect of advanced landscape design is a thorough understanding of the site’s existing conditions. This involves analyzing the soil type, drainage patterns, sun exposure, wind patterns, and existing vegetation. It also considers the surrounding environment, including the architectural style of the buildings, the character of the neighborhood, and the broader ecological context. This detailed site analysis informs the design process and ensures that the landscape is well-suited to its environment.

Integrating Technology and Innovation

Advanced landscape design embraces technological advancements to enhance efficiency, sustainability, and aesthetic appeal. This includes the use of:

  • Smart Irrigation Systems: Utilizing sensors and weather data to optimize water usage and reduce waste.
  • LED Lighting: Creating energy-efficient and visually stunning lighting schemes that enhance safety and ambiance.
  • 3D Modeling and Visualization: Developing detailed virtual models of the landscape to help clients visualize the design and make informed decisions.
  • Drone Technology: Conducting aerial surveys and capturing high-resolution images to assess site conditions and monitor landscape health.
